The VA will construct a new 120 bed nursing home, a new 50 bed residential rehabilitation facility and a renovated outpatient building. In addition, the Canandaigua VA will be home to a national suicide prevention hot line center. It's partnering with the
"It's different than doing regular outpatient care, it's not like some vet's going to come to this center and say please take care of me, they're going to go to clinics that exist on the Canandaigua campus, which is going to be going to be rebuilt and renovated,” says U of R Psychiatry Department Chair Dr. Eric Caine.
VA officials say that the service is badly needed, pointing to suicide rates among Army soldiers at a 26-year high.
